Output 42f12fddbae69fe2de4e9afe0cc82626a8923e7bbf04fc559bfe45449930ab8c:0

value
593962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0ac79a4d35a5f198ca52ccae74089cad80a5b3 OP_EQUAL
address
3Ee4nmdKpCcZ3Fb7siVK8tURuwxzJB37dT
transaction
42f12fddbae69fe2de4e9afe0cc82626a8923e7bbf04fc559bfe45449930ab8c
spent
true